leads united - press room - leads united pressroom - Philippe Borremans Joins IAOC BoardPhilippe Borremans Joins IAOC BoardAartselaar, May 22, 2008 - Philippe Borremans, a leading online media consultant located in Brussels, Belgium, has been appointed to the board of directors of the International Association of Online Communicators (IAOC). As a member of the board, he will assist in developing a European IAOC chapter and help in coordinating the online presence of the organization. Philippe Borremans brings more than 14 years experience in public relations to the board. He began his career in 1995 as a PR consultant for Porter Novelli International. From 1999 to 2007, he worked for IBM Belgium, where he served as public relations manager covering Belgium & Luxembourg. Between 2005 and 2007 he was a member of the global new media team at the company and coordinated IBM's online communications activities and the use of social media on a European level. In the later half of 2007, he became responsible for IBM's business development in Belgium, the Netherlands and Luxembourg for innovation covering, among other things, narrowcasting, virtual worlds, serious gaming and web 2/3.0. In 2008, Borremans started his own social media consulting agency called Blackline, which offers blogging, podcasting, videocasting and social networking advise to organizations who wish to use these tools in the context of internal communications, external communications and crisis communications. "I am honored by this appointment and am looking forward to start a vibrant and active European Chapter of the IAOC in the capital of Europe, Brussels. I am certain that European business professionals and educators alike will discover a great networking and knowledge sharing resource by joining the IAOC," Borremans said. Mr. Borremans is one of the founding members of the IAOC, a full member of the European Association of Communications Directors (the EACD). The International Association of Online Communicators ( http://www.iaocblog.com) is a professional association focused exclusively on serving those who practice and teach online communications. The organization was founded in 2004 and is located at Rowan University in Glassboro, New Jersey.
